The 2010 Ford F-350 Super Duty XL Standard Cab Pickup is a robust workhorse designed to handle heavy-duty tasks with its powerful 6.8L V10 GAS SOHC naturally aspirated engine. Known for its durability and strong towing capabilities, this model features a standard cab with a 4WD drivetrain, making it suitable for various terrains and weather conditions. - Fuel economy can be lower than expected due to the large V10 engine.
- Transmission issues, such as slipping or hard shifts, have been reported.
- Suspension components may wear out prematurely with heavy use.
- Rust can be an issue in areas with harsh winters or coastal environments.
Maintenance Tips
- Regularly change the oil and filter to maintain engine health.
- Inspect and replace the air filter every 15,000 miles.
- Check and maintain proper tire pressure to ensure optimal fuel efficiency and handling.
- Flush the transmission fluid every 30,000 to 60,000 miles for smooth operation.
- Inspect brake pads and rotors regularly, especially if towing frequently.
Typical Repair/Ownership Cost Ranges
- Oil change: $50 - $100
- Brake pad replacement: $150 - $300
- Transmission service: $200 - $500
- Suspension repair: $300 - $700
- Fuel pump replacement: $500 - $1,000
Buying Advice
- Inspect for rust, especially on the undercarriage and wheel wells.
- Check the service history for regular maintenance records.
- Test the transmission for smooth shifting during a test drive.
- Inspect the suspension for any signs of wear or unusual noises.
- Verify the condition of the tires and brakes.
FAQ
- What is the towing capacity of the 2010 Ford F-350 XL? The towing capacity can vary, but it generally ranges up to 12,500 pounds with the proper equipment.
- What type of fuel does the 2010 Ford F-350 XL use? It uses regular unleaded gasoline.
- How often should the oil be changed? Oil should be changed approximately every 5,000 miles or as recommended by your mechanic.
- What is the average fuel economy? The average fuel economy is about 10-15 miles per gallon, depending on driving conditions and load.
